A Hybrid Reaction–Diffusion and Mechanical Stimulus Model for Mandibular Bone Remodeling under Chewing and Vibratory Loading

2025-11-28

Abstract excerpt

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Bone remodeling in the mandible is governed by the interplay between local mechanical loads, cellular population dynamics, and overload-induced resorption. While mastication is the primary physiological driver of mandibular adaptation, low-magnitude vibration has emerged as a promising noninvasive adjunct to enhance peri-implant bone stability.
